diff options
author | Matt Arsenault <Matthew.Arsenault@amd.com> | 2025-07-09 00:52:22 +0900 |
---|---|---|
committer | GitHub <noreply@github.com> | 2025-07-09 00:52:22 +0900 |
commit | 1915fa15c39e056a44d9c866d1e8dde4211d774d (patch) | |
tree | ab163c4b50092cd5b9974eb616309fb862f6ce3e /llvm/lib/Passes/PassBuilder.cpp | |
parent | 058056329982db13d513bc05d3c98f6558418242 (diff) | |
download | llvm-1915fa15c39e056a44d9c866d1e8dde4211d774d.zip llvm-1915fa15c39e056a44d9c866d1e8dde4211d774d.tar.gz llvm-1915fa15c39e056a44d9c866d1e8dde4211d774d.tar.bz2 |
Utils: Add pass to declare runtime libcalls (#147534)
This will be useful for testing the set of calls for different systems,
and eventually the product of context specific modifiers applied. In
the future we should also know the type signatures, and be able to
emit the correct one.
Diffstat (limited to 'llvm/lib/Passes/PassBuilder.cpp')
-rw-r--r-- | llvm/lib/Passes/PassBuilder.cpp |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/llvm/lib/Passes/PassBuilder.cpp b/llvm/lib/Passes/PassBuilder.cpp index 874fce0..6780087 100644 --- a/llvm/lib/Passes/PassBuilder.cpp +++ b/llvm/lib/Passes/PassBuilder.cpp @@ -339,6 +339,7 @@ #include "llvm/Transforms/Utils/CountVisits.h" #include "llvm/Transforms/Utils/DXILUpgrade.h" #include "llvm/Transforms/Utils/Debugify.h" +#include "llvm/Transforms/Utils/DeclareRuntimeLibcalls.h" #include "llvm/Transforms/Utils/EntryExitInstrumenter.h" #include "llvm/Transforms/Utils/FixIrreducible.h" #include "llvm/Transforms/Utils/HelloWorld.h" |